1.38 Millimeter Microcontroller

Hacker News Top · 2026-06-26 Cached

Texas Instruments introduced the MSPM0C1104 microcontroller, a 1.38 mm² device featuring an ARM Cortex-M0+ CPU at 24MHz with 16KB flash and 1KB SRAM, designed for small form factor and low-power embedded applications.

New chip could help tiny robots traverse complex environments

MIT News — Artificial Intelligence · 2026-06-23 Cached

MIT researchers have developed a new system-on-a-chip that enables tiny robots to create detailed 3D maps of their environments in real-time using only about 6 milliwatts of power, potentially enabling long-duration autonomous navigation in complex spaces.
